Plumbing costs change based on the complexity of the repair and the accessibility of the pipes. If a pro needs to cut into drywall or dig underground to reach a leak, the labor time increases. Older homes sometimes require updating outdated materials, like galvanized steel, to meet current codes. The timing of the service also matters, as after-hours or holiday calls often carry different rates than standard business hours. While simple drain clearings or fixture swaps are usually on the lower end, larger system repipes cost more.

If you discover a leaking toilet in your Richmond home, the first step is to try and isolate the source of the leak. Often, it's a simple fix like a worn flapper valve in the tank or a loose connection. If the leak is at the base of the toilet, it might indicate a problem with the wax ring seal, which requires professional attention. Shutting off the water supply to the toilet using the valve behind it is advisable to prevent water damage while you await a plumber's assessment.

When dealing with burst pipes in Richmond, you should expect a prompt response from a licensed and insured plumber. Their immediate priority will be to shut off the main water supply to prevent further flooding. They will then assess the damage, which may involve cutting away the damaged pipe section and installing a temporary repair. The long-term solution will likely involve replacing the compromised pipe with new material, such as copper or PEX, ensuring the repair meets all Richmond plumbing codes.
